Key facts: Under Iowa Statutory Probate Rules Code, estates valued at $50,000 or less qualify for simplified probate administration; beneficiaries must observe a mandatory 30-day waiting period from notice date before estate assets, including real property, can be distributed; the personal representative has fiduciary duties to inventory assets and pay valid creditor claims before transferring property; Iowa law provides a stepped-up tax basis for inherited property equal to fair market value at the decedent's date of death.
